>> UDPCP is a communication protocol specified by the Open Base Station
>> Architecture Initiative Special Interest Group (OBSAI SIG). The
>> protocol is based on UDP and is designed to meet the needs of "Mobile
>> Communcation Base Station" internal communications. It is widely used by
>> the major networks infrastructure supplier.
